Technical Specifications to Verify

Technical verification begins with the heating mechanism, which is typically classified as either coil heating or chassis heating. Coil heating elements are generally more efficient and easier to clean, while chassis heating provides a more uniform heat distribution but may be prone to mineral buildup. The heating rate for standard models is observed to be between 4 and 6 minutes, a metric that directly impacts user experience and energy efficiency. Buyers should also verify the thickness of the stainless steel body, which ranges from 0.6mm to 0.8mm in observed listings, as thicker materials contribute to better heat retention and durability.

Electrical specifications and physical dimensions are equally critical for integration into existing supply chains and retail packaging. Standard voltage is 220V at 1500W with a frequency of 50-60Hz, though plug types are often optional to accommodate international markets. The cord type is predominantly cordless, featuring a 360-degree rotational base for convenient pouring from any angle. Physical dimensions typically measure around 22 x 16 x 24 cm, with a single package size often cited as 18.5 x 16.5 x 20.5 cm. Weight is a key logistical factor, with observed single gross weights around 1.2 kg, influencing shipping costs and handling requirements.

Compliance and Safety Documentation

Safety certifications are the primary gatekeepers for market access, with observed listings frequently citing CCC, CE, RoHS, CB, and LFGB standards. The presence of these certifications indicates that the product has undergone testing for electrical safety, electromagnetic compatibility, and material safety. Buyers must verify that the specific model they intend to purchase holds the relevant certifications for their target market, as compliance is not always uniform across all SKUs from the same supplier. For instance, while some models may carry CCC certification, others might only have CE, which limits their sale in certain jurisdictions.

The boil-dry protection feature is a mandatory safety function that automatically cuts power when the water level is too low to prevent damage to the heating element and potential fire hazards. This feature is often paired with overheat protection and automatic power-off mechanisms to create a comprehensive safety net. Buyers should request test reports or certification documents that specifically validate the functionality of these safety features. Additionally, the use of food-grade materials, such as SS304 stainless steel for the inner coating, is essential to prevent leaching of harmful substances into the water, ensuring compliance with health and safety regulations.

Cost Drivers and Commercial Terms

Several factors influence the final cost of cordless electric kettles, including material quality, certification scope, and customization requirements. The use of SS304 stainless steel with a matte finish is a premium feature that increases manufacturing costs compared to standard stainless steel or plastic alternatives. Customization, such as adding a customized logo or specific color options, may incur additional setup fees or higher MOQs. Buyers should also consider the packaging costs, as products are often shipped in color boxes or carton packing, with quantities ranging from 6 to 16 pieces per carton.

Warranty and after-sales service terms are critical components of the commercial agreement, with observed warranties typically lasting two years. Suppliers often provide free spare parts and return and replacement services, which can reduce long-term operational risks for the buyer. However, the specifics of these services, such as the availability of replacement parts and the process for handling returns, should be clearly defined in the contract. Buyers should also negotiate payment terms and lead times, which can vary based on order volume and production schedules, to ensure a smooth supply chain operation.

Supplier Qualification and Quality Control

Supplier qualification involves assessing the manufacturer’s production capabilities, quality management systems, and track record. Buyers should verify the supplier’s origin, with many observed listings indicating production in Guangdong, China, a hub for small appliance manufacturing. It is essential to confirm that the supplier has the necessary infrastructure to produce kettles with the specified technical features, such as cordless bases and automatic shut-off mechanisms. Requesting factory audits or third-party quality inspections can provide valuable insights into the supplier’s operational standards and consistency.

Quality control measures should be established to ensure that each batch of kettles meets the agreed-upon specifications. This includes verifying the thickness of the steel, the functionality of the heating element, and the reliability of the safety features. Buyers should implement incoming quality control checks upon receipt of goods, testing a random sample of units for electrical safety and performance. Establishing a clear defect rate threshold and a process for addressing non-conforming products is crucial for maintaining product quality and customer satisfaction.
